Customer Service Representative applicants have rated the interview process at Qualfon with 2 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 68% positive. To compare, the company-average is 65.6%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Customer Service Representative roles take an average of 4 days to get hired, when considering 57 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Qualfon overall takes an average of 6 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Qualfon as a Customer Service Representative according to 57 Glassdoor interviews include:
Skills test: 13%
Drug test: 13%
Personality test: 12%
Group panel interview: 11%
IQ intelligence test: 11%
Presentation: 11%
Background check: 11%
One on one interview: 10%
Phone interview: 8%
Other: 3%

I applied online. The process took 1 week. I interviewed at Qualfon (New York, NY) in Oct 2021
Interview
The interview process is rather confusing. First step of course is submitting the application followed by an invitation to a few general assessments and an Internet connectivity assessment. The 2nd(ish) step, candidates are invited to what seems like an interview but it's really a discussion about the position with the client. During this call no follow up information is provided, there was a phone number shared to follow up if you are interested. This is where things get kind of sketchy. The call was a bit choppy and I didn't record the number correctly. I reached out to EVERY contact I had for Qualfon and 2 weeks later no response. I'm not even sure where I stand in the hiring process or whether or not there is anything else I need to complete to follow along the process. So I guess I'm kind of stuck in a limbo of uncertainty. At this point and with what I've observed, whether I receive a response from the FIVE people that I've contacted I think Qualfon ghosting me was for the best. No thanks!

Hicieron un open house Para el Puesto de Customer Service sin mencionar jamás que incluía algo de programación, se me dijo q es una campaña de Customer Service para instakart y que el trabajo era dar la atención al cliente, checa pedidos, saldos, escalaciones, lo normal.
Pasé casi 4 horas haciendo evaluaciones de escritura e inglés en computadora antes siquiera de hablar con un entrevistador, si no las pasas no hablas con nadie y solo te dan las gracias.
Pasé mis evaluaciones, me programaron una entrevista por zoom a los 2 días, me mandaron un correo de que la pasé y muchas felicidades y mandé mis papeles.
Después de todo eso me mandaron un correo con una evaluación en lenguaje de código del que nadie me habló ni se informó que era parte del trabajo, no estaba en mis habilidades por lo que no lo pasé, y me mandaron correo dando las gracias. Te hacen perder el tiempo pasando por un proceso de varios días para al final batearte con una evaluación de un sistema que no tiene que ver con Customer Service.
